SARS-CoV-2 neurotropism induces anxiety/depression-like behaviors in mice [RNA-seq]

GSE287550 Mus musculus Expression profiling by high throughput sequencing 9 samples Submitted 2025/01/25 Platform GPL28457
Summary
The co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ic, caused by sever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2), has been linked to a wide range of neurological symptoms. In this study, the impact of SARS-CoV-2 infection on neuropsychiatric disorders in mice was investigated. To elucidate the role of SARS-CoV-2 infection in behavioral changes, we utilized a highly virulent mouse-adapted SARS-CoV-2 strain (SARS2-N501YMA30) to infect young C57BL/6 mice.
